c 怎么把字符串转换成数组

C语言中字符串转换成数组的常见方法及技巧

介绍

c  怎么把字符串转换成数组

在C语言编程中,字符串转换成数组是一个常见的需求,尤其是在处理字符数组和字符串数组时。以下是一些将字符串转换成数组的方法及技巧,帮助您更好地理解和实现这一过程。

常见问题解答

1. 如何使用C语言将字符串转换成字符数组?

在C语言中,将字符串转换成字符数组可以通过以下几种方式实现:

  • 直接赋值:如果目标数组足够大,可以直接将字符串字面量赋值给字符数组。
  • 使用strcpy函数:使用标准库函数strcpy可以将源字符串复制到目标字符数组中。
  • 手动复制:通过循环遍历字符串的每个字符,并将其逐个复制到目标数组中。

以下是一个使用strcpy函数的示例代码:


include

include

int main() {

char source[] = "Hello, World!";

char destination[20];

strcpy(destination, source);

printf("Original: %sn", source);

printf("Copied: %sn", destination);

return 0;

版权声明

1 本文地址:http://www.zuoseoyh.com/fta8rs4p.html 转载请注明出处。
2 本站内容除左左网签约编辑原创以外,部分来源网络由互联网用户自发投稿及AIGC生成仅供学习参考。
3 文章观点仅代表原作者本人不代表本站立场,并不完全代表本站赞同其观点和对其真实性负责。
4 文章版权归原作者所有,部分转载文章仅为传播更多信息服务用户,如信息标记有误请联系管理员。
5 本站禁止以任何方式发布转载违法违规相关信息,如发现本站有涉嫌侵权/违规及任何不妥内容,请第一时间联系我们申诉反馈,经核实立即修正或删除。


本站仅提供信息存储空间服务,部分内容不拥有所有权,不承担相关法律责任。
上一篇 2025年06月05日
下一篇 2025年06月05日

读者热评推荐

  • 同分的人报同一学校怎么录取

    同分报考同一所学校时,录取原则通常由招生院校根据国家和地方的教育政策、学校的具体情况以及招生章程来决定。以下是一些常见的录取原则: 1. 专业志愿优先:如果考生分数相同,学校会优先考虑考生填报的专业志愿顺序,即优先录取第一专业志愿的考生。 2. 相关科目成绩优先:

    2025-04-16 22:24
    23 0
  • 全国排名多少算好大专

    关于“好大专”的全国排名,并没有一个官方的统一标准,因为不同的评价体系和侧重点会有不同的结果。以下是一些常见的参考标准: 1. 教育部排名:教育部会定期发布高职高专院校的排名,这个排名通常以学校的教学质量、科研水平、师资力量、就业率等指标为依据。 2. 社会评价:

    2025-04-13 18:55
    18 0
  • 蚂蚁默默童话故事怎么写

    **确定主题和情节** 首先,为蚂蚁默默设定一个明确的主题,比如勇敢面对困难、友谊的力量或者成长的烦恼等。然后构思一个有趣的情节,例如默默在寻找食物的过程中遇到了巨大的挑战,或者默默与其他小动物之间发生了感人的故事。 **塑造角色特点** 蚂蚁默默要有鲜明的个性,它

    2025-02-27 01:31
    23 0
  • 北京一本是重点吗

    在北京,一本通常指的是本科第一批次录取,这是高等教育招生录取的一个重要批次。它通常被视为重点批次,因为它包含了大多数全国知名的重点大学和部分优质本科院校。 “一本”院校通常具有较高的录取分数线,代表了一定的教育质量和学术水平。对于考生来说,能够被一本院校录

    2025-04-12 04:14
    15 0
  • 双倍返还定金是什么意思

    双倍返还定金是指在某些法律关系中,当一方违约时,守约方可以要求违约方返还其支付的定金,并且违约方还需额外支付与定金等额的赔偿金,即违约方需支付双倍于原定金的金额。 这种规定常见于合同法中,比如《中华人民共和国合同法》规定,当事人一方不履行合同义务或者履行合

    2025-03-29 02:12
    20 0
  • 一年时间逆袭985可能吗

    一年时间逆袭进入985高校是有可能的,但这需要极大的努力和正确的策略。以下是一些建议: 1. 明确目标:你需要明确自己的目标,了解985高校的录取标准,包括分数线、专业要求等。 2. 制定计划:根据你的实际情况,制定一个详细的学习计划。包括每天的学习时间、复习计划、模拟

    2025-04-12 14:27
    16 0

发表回复

8206

评论列表(0条)

    暂无评论